Philly to cancel all large events for 6 months, says COVID-19 risk is too great

14 Jul 2020 10:54 AM | Travis Oliver (Administrator)

KYW Newsradio - Philadelphia officials are expected to announce the cancellation of all large events in the city for the next six months, at Tuesday's COVID-19 briefing.
 
The city's COVID-19 numbers have fluctuated in the last few weeks — sometimes rising slightly, sometimes stabilizing. What they haven't been doing is going down, and with cases rising sharply in other places, large events that would attract out-of-towners are seen as too risky.

A city official says the decision has been made to cancel them. That includes the Thanksgiving Day parade, the Mummers Parade and all the fall road races, including the Rock and Roll half marathon and the Broad Street Run, which had been postponed to October.

UPDATE:  No events will be held until February 2021
